horizon – masculine singular

The Arabic word for horizon is pronounced 'ufuq and written ﺃُﻓُﻖ.

Important letters:
The root of the word horizon consists of three Arabic letters: alif hamza that is written and pronounced ', fa that is written and pronounced f and qaf that is written and pronounced q. Words with the same root letters are often related.

The Arabic word for horizon consists of: The letter alif hamza that is written ﺃ and pronounced '. The short vowel u that is written as the sign ُ above the letter. The letter fa that is written ﻑ ( here ﻓـ ) and pronounced f. The short vowel u that is written as the sign ُ above the letter. The letter qaf that is written ﻕ ( here ـﻖ ) and pronounced q. Therefore, the word is writen ﺃُﻓُﻖ and pronounced 'ufuq.
Arabic is written from right to left. Short vowels are placed above or under the letters, the are usually omitted.
